لیست ویدئوهای دوره
ویدئوهای رایگان توجه! تمامی ویدئوهای دوره با vlc media player تست و بازبینی شده اند.
component ها و مفاهیم اولیه
+
2
ساختار پوشه بندی در nuxt js
4
مفهوم reactivity و متد data
5
props و ارتباط بین کامپوننت ها
6
props ها و مقادیر پیش فرض
7
lifeCycle متدها در vue js
8
methods و computed propertyها و تفاوت این دو
10
event bus و نکته چالشی آن
11
ارسال داده با provide و inject
12
bind کردن class ها و style ها
14
کار با slot ها و مشکل props
15
watch روی مقادیر reactive
سیستم routing در vue و nuxt
+
18
سیستم routing و پارامترها
22
کوئری های آرایه ای و تغییر فرمت آن ها
23
کاربرد v-for v-show v-if
28
کارگاه عملی پیاده سازی یک لیست به همراه autoComplete
31
متد validate و nuxt lifeCycle methods
33
کار با v-model و اصول اولیه آن
34
چطور یک customInput بسازیم
35
چطور یک numberPicker بسازیم
پیاده سازی یک crud application
+
38
تنظیم veeValidate و nuxti18n
39
validate کردن فرم ها با veeValidate
40
ارسال فرم به سرور و ریست کردن خطاها
41
اضافه کردن پلاگین axios و extend آن
42
handle کردن خطاهای validation سمت سرور قسمت اول
43
handle کردن خطاهای validation سمت سرور قسمت دوم
44
هندل کردن خطاها بصورت اتوماتیک
45
رفع یک ابهام در مورد متد validate
48
فیلتر کردن لیست post ها
50
نگاه عمیق تر به ssr بخش اول
51
نگاه عمیق تر به ssr بخش دوم
52
async components و client-only
56
اضافه کردن payload و کار با action ها
57
ارسال درخواست به سرور و ذخیره در vuex
58
namespaced store و vuex helper methods
59
چطور به getter ها پارامتر پاس بدیم
vuex در عمل (پیاده سازی احراز هویت و لاگین)
+
61
ساخت store حهت احراز هویت
62
load کردن توکن در vuex و چک کردن routeها
63
جریان oauth2 و reset token
65
اضافه کردن توکن به axios
66
دریافت اطلاعات هویتی کاربر
67
جریان درخواست ها و روش صحیح رفرش کردن token
69
پیاده سازی الگوریتم رفرش توکن
caching و بهبود سرعت ssr
+
71
caching و مشکل امنیتی بسیار مهم
72
آماده سازی جهت caching و انتقال توکن به کلاینت
73
cache کردن صفحه بضورت کامل
74
cache کردن درخواست های api